Over the Wall
I move slowly to the edge of the boat
Holding on, trying to maintain balance
against the waves and weight of equipment
A final check in preparation for the dive
I close my eyes and step off the boat into
the Tongue of the Ocean
I hit the water and sink below the silvery surface
Crystal bubbles everywhere
I am in a different world – of
muted sounds
filtered light
blue washed colors
fluid liquid environment
The sounds of bubbles dissipate
replaced by the eerie sound of my own breathing
Collecting myself, I find my equilibrium
and slowly begin my descent
head first, aware of the weightlessness of my equipment
and how easily I move
I can see the bottom below me,
gradually sloping towards the edge of the wall
where it drops drops drops 6000 feet to the ocean floor
I swim steadily towards the Edge –
peripherally aware that the bottom is teaming with life
motion and sound –
And Over …. The Wall
The bottom falls away
I am gliding, gently sinking past an ancient subterranean wall,
filled with crusty life of faded orange and yellow hues
tinted blue by the depths
Glimpses of hidden caverns and craggy ledges
Overcome with awe at the seemingly endless precipice
I turn away from the Wall and I am engulfed by….
the fathomless marine Void
Nothing else exists
Time is suspended
Primal
Beckoning
Fluid Cerulean Space
One moment, infinite and translucent,
The next, dense and opaque
Floating
Dissolved
Peaceful
Slowly I separate myself….
my awareness of self and my senses returning
Dazed by the depth and the magnificent
Peace of the indigo abyss
I swim to a ledge on the wall
Once again I am aware of my breathing and the passage of time
Checking my watch I begin my ascent, amazed that only
six minutes has passed since I left the surface
No longer do I feel my weightlessness as I laboriously swim up
The Wall that had been so easily and effortlessly descended
Looking towards the surface, through the rising silver bubbles
I see the rays of sunlight streaming through the water trying to
penetrate the blue with light and color
As I near the surface I glance at the bottom – so
distant from my high vantage point
My gaze sweeps over to the Edge of the Wall and
the Blue Void …. Beyond
For a brief moment I recapture the feeling of Oneness
that overwhelmed me in the depths
I climb onto the boat filled with a serene sense of well being,
aware that, deep inside, a Fluid Space exists within.
